NASHVILLE, TN (January 22, 2025) — Acclaimed, chart-topping country artist BRYAN MARTIN has been making waves with his RIAA-certified platinum hit, “We Ride,” and his rising single, “Wolves Cry,” currently climbing the country radio charts. In 2023, the Cherokee Indigenous American artist reached a career milestone by stepping into the “sacred circle” for his debut performance at the Grand Ole Opry.
Up next for MARTIN is the release of “Ain’t My Old Man” on Friday, February 7, via Average Joes Entertainment. “Ain’t My Old Man” reflects on MARTIN’s relationship with his father and the all-too-common feeling of looking in the mirror and realizing you’re a lot more like your parents than you thought. This song highlights his poetic writing style and authentic storytelling, reminding us that he writes what he lives.

“I think a lot of us grow up wanting to be like our dads, but at the same time saying ‘I don’t want to be nothing like that when I grow up,” MARTIN shares about the track. “I want to have more patience and teach my kids how to do things. Then you grow up and sometimes you catch yourself in moments where you’re just like ‘man, I’m just like that guy.’”
Prior to “Ain’t My Old Man,” MARTIN delivered two outlaw country tracks, “Years In The Making” and “Cowboy In The Indian,” via Average Joes Entertainment on November 15. The gritty “Years In The Making,” was penned by MARTIN, Scott Sean White and Ben Roberts, while the unapologetically defiant “Cowboy In This Indian” was co-written by MARTIN, Roberts and Helene Cronin.

Following the success of his Platinum-certified anthem “We Ride,” which has garnered over 300 million streams and soared into the Top 3 at country radio, BRYAN MARTIN earned a 2024 MusicRow Awards nomination for “Breakthrough Artist-Writer of the Year.” MARTIN’s career-defining moments, including “We Ride” landing at No. 3 on Billboard’s “Country Airplay” chart and the music video accumulating more than 57 million views, have solidified his growing presence in country music. At 36, MARTIN continues to redefine the country music ladder with over 800 million career streams, millions of monthly listeners, and a grit-soaked sound that resonates across a vast audience. Furthermore, he has shared the stage with Jason Aldean, Chris Young, and even rocked stadiums alongside Morgan Wallen on the blockbuster “One Night At A Time” Tour, solidifying his reputation as a rising force in country music.

However, MARTIN’s rise didn’t come easy. Born and raised in Logansport, Louisiana, his journey began in church, singing as a child. By eight, he was covering George Strait at local fairs, encouraged by his mother, who had shared stages with legends like Faron Young and Alison Krauss. But life took a hard detour. He pursued bull riding, worked hay fields, and battled substance abuse, hitting rock bottom at 19. A near-fatal car accident reignited his passion for songwriting, pushing him to make his guitar pay off and confront his struggles head-on.
Albums like If It Was Easy (2019), Self Inflicted Scars (2022), and Poets & Old Souls (2023) reveal a true artist who has survived the darkness and emerged with songs that speak to the heart of the working-class experience.
